What qualifies as a light bulb for can lights
Can lights are recessed ceiling fixtures that require bulbs compatible with their specific base and size. The term light bulb for can lights refers to any bulb engineered to fit these fixtures, considering the fixture’s electrical requirements and heat output. Before shopping, inspect the label on the housing or refer to the manufacturer’s installation guide to confirm the correct base type and wattage. The right bulb should not exceed the fixture's rated wattage, and it should be able to operate safely within the space’s ambient conditions. Common base types for can lights
Most can lights today use a few common bulb bases, and identifying yours is the first step to a successful replacement. GU10 base bulbs are popular for line voltage recessed fixtures and use a twist-and-lock mechanism. MR16 bulbs typically use a GU5.3 bi-pin connection and are common in low voltage installations with a transformer. There are also screw-in E26/medium base retrofits for older setups or for homeowners upgrading to LED. Make sure the base you buy matches the fixture socket, and consider whether your fixture has an integrated transformer or driver, which will affect compatibility and dimming behavior. LED options and energy efficiency for can lights
LED bulbs are the most energy-efficient and longest-lasting option for can lights. They generate less heat, which is especially important for recessed installations. LED bulbs for can lights come in a range of brightness, typically measured in lumens, and color temperatures from warm to cool. When replacing, opt for LED bulbs that match or exceed the fixture’s brightness in lumens but use far less wattage than incandescent equivalents. Matching brightness and color temperature
If you want a comfortable ambiance, choose a color temperature around 2700K to 3000K (soft warm white) for living rooms and bedrooms, or 3500K to 4100K for kitchens and task lighting. Brightness is more about lumens than watts with LED equivalents; many can lights around 60 to 800 lumens suit different moods and tasks. When purchasing, review the lumen output on the packaging and compare it to your old bulb. For ceiling can lights, aim for even lighting and avoid overly bright or cold tones that clash with decor. The goal is to achieve the intended atmosphere without glare or color distortion.
Dimmable bulbs and compatibility with dimmers
If your fixtures have dimmers, ensure your bulb is labeled dimmable and compatible with the dimmer type (leading-edge or trailing-edge). LED dimmable bulbs may require a compatible driver to avoid flicker or noise. If unsure, consult the fixture’s manual or contact the manufacturer. Safety considerations and heat management
Raised heat from traditional bulbs can affect recessed housings and insulation. Choose bulbs with lower wattage equivalents and higher efficiency to minimize heat. Ensure the fixture is rated for insulation contact (IC) and that airflow around the can remains unobstructed. If you use LED retrofit kits, follow the installation instructions and verify clearance between the bulb and any insulation to prevent overheating.
How to replace a bulb in a can light: a step by step guide
Power down the circuit at the breaker before starting. Allow the old bulb to cool, then gently twist or pull it from the socket based on the base type. If you’re replacing a GU10, twist counterclockwise to release; for GU5.3 MR16, pull straight out and align with the new base. For screw-in bases, twist the bulb counterclockwise and screw in the new one until snug. Always handle bulbs by the base, not the glass, to avoid oils that shorten life.
Troubleshooting common issues after replacement
If the bulb won’t light, double-check the base orientation and ensure the bulb is fully seated. For dimmable LEDs, if you see flickering, consider trying a different dimmer or upgrading to a compatible LED model. If the fixture runs unusually hot or the bulb hums, stop using it and verify compatibility with the transformer or dimmer and the fixture’s wattage rating. When in doubt, consult the fixture’s manual or a licensed electrician.
Quick buying guide for can light bulbs
Before purchasing, confirm the base type and voltage from the fixture label. For LED options, look for at least 80 to 90 CRI and a color temperature that matches the room’s mood. Compare lumens to your current bulbs to match brightness, and verify dimmability if you plan to use a dimmer. Avoid bulbs that are not rated for enclosed fixtures if your can light is fully covered.
